Importance of Puppy Pads for Pet Owners

Puppy pads play a crucial role in the early stages of pet ownership, especially when it comes to house training. They offer a convenient and hygienic solution for pet owners who may not have immediate access to outdoor spaces or face challenging weather conditions. Puppy pads provide a designated spot for your furry friend to relieve themselves, minimizing accidents and damage to your home.

Training Methods Without Puppy Pads

While puppy pads offer convenience, there are alternative methods for house training your furry friend. Crate training, for example, involves confining your puppy to a crate when they are not supervised, gradually teaching them to hold their bladder until taken outside. Outdoor training, on the other hand, involves immediately transitioning your puppy to eliminate outside. Positive reinforcement techniques, such as rewards and praise, can be employed to encourage desired behaviors during the training process.

Managing Accidents during Transition

During the transition from Kirkland Puppy Pads to new alternatives or training methods, accidents are bound to happen. To effectively manage accidents, consider using odor neutralizers to eliminate any lingering smells and prevent repeat incidents. Utilize cleaning products specifically designed for pet messes, ensuring thorough cleaning without leaving any traces. Additionally, training aids such as attractant sprays can be used to encourage your puppy to use designated areas for elimination.

Tips for Choosing the Right Puppy Pad

When selecting a puppy pad, keep the following factors in mind:

  1. Size: Choose a pad size that accommodates your puppy’s breed and allows ample space for movement.
  2. Absorbency: Look for pads with high absorbency to minimize leaks and ensure quick drying.
  3. Durability: Opt for pads made with durable materials that can withstand scratching and tearing.
  4. Cost: Consider the long-term cost-effectiveness of the pads, factoring in the number of pads required for effective house training.

Do puppy pads have pheromones?

Puppy pads are often advertised as containing pheromones that help attract puppies to the pad. However, there is no scientific evidence to support this claim. Pheromones are chemicals that are released by animals and affect the behavior of other animals of the same species. Dogs have a keen sense of smell and can detect these chemicals, but it is unclear if they affect puppy behavior. So, while puppy pads may not have any special pheromones that attract puppies, they may still help train your pup to use the bathroom indoors.
